Shuttle
Processing Note (previous notes) |
| After Atlantis’ roll out to Pad 39B earlier this week, final preparations for a lift-off to the International Space Station are in work. A block was installed in the payload bay on the Manipulator Positioning Mechanism that is attached to the Remote Manipulator System, however, a gap was still noted by technicians. Engineers are reviewing the data to determine if additional work is required prior to payload installation. In the Payload Control Room, pressure was lost on one of the dock cells. Most likely a relay to the power supply failed and consequently pressure was lost to the seals. The relay was replaced and pressure has been restored. Further inspections will be performed prior to payload installation. Platforms are scheduled for configuration tonight in preparation for payload installation.

Shuttle
Processing Note (previous
notes) |
| Mission managers today approved a new target launch date of no earlier than Nov. 10. Endeavour’s forward and aft closeouts continue in preparation for its upcoming launch to the International Space Station. The Manipulator Positioning Mechanism that is attached to the Remote Manipulator System was cycled and a gap was noted. Engineers will evaluate and determine the necessary steps to correct the problem. |

ORBITER
MAJOR MODIFICATION PERIOD |
|
|
|
|
|
Shuttle
Processing Note (previous
notes) |
| The Orbiter Major Modification (OMM) period for Discovery is underway with radiator removal and nose landing gear retraction. Wire inspections continue and will be performed throughout the entire vehicle during the OMM. |
